Breaking the ice
Sakhalin Island is experiencing an oil and gas boom. Oil output from the two large hydrocarbons projects will rise to nearly 0.5m b/d in the next few years. LNG exports should start in 2007 and piped gas exports look possible from 2010. Tom Nicholls assesses progress at the two main projects, Sakhalin-1 and Sakhalin-2
